Endevco Corporation, the leader in sensing solutions for demanding vibration, shock and pressure applications, will exhibit its most popular products with hands-on demonstrations in booth #400 at the NIWeek 07 Worldwide Virtual Instrumentation Conference at the Austin Convention Center in Austin, TX, Aug. 7-9, 2007.

The new Endevco model 87, the world's lowest-noise compact seismic accelerometer, will be a featured product at the company's exhibit. It is 70% lighter than traditional IEPE seismic accelerometers and designed for measuring ultra-low-level seismic events and low-frequency vibration on structures and objects. The model 87 is hermetically sealed against environmental contamination, is available in 1 V/g or 10 V/g sensitivity, delivers the best signal to noise through state-of-the-art integrated electronics, and provides near-dc frequency response. It incorporates an advanced ultra-low-noise hybrid circuit operating in a constant current mode, and a simple two-wire system transmits low-impedance voltage output and required power.

ENDEVCO Corporation, a Meggitt group company, is one of the world's leading designers and manufacturers of dynamic instrumentation for vibration, shock and pressure measurement. The company's comprehensive line of piezoelectric, piezoresistive, ISOTRON® and variable capacitance accelerometers are used to solve measurement problems in a wide variety of industries including aerospace, automotive, defense, medical, industrial and marine. Available products include pressure transducers, microphones, electronic instruments, and calibration systems. Founded in 1947 with headquarters in San Juan Capistrano, CA, ENDEVCO has a global network of manufacturing and research facilities, sales offices and field engineers in the U.S., Europe and Asia. www.endevco.com
